Maxwell Hiller, No. 2 OT in class of 2027, commits to Florida - ESPN

Five-star offensive tackle Maxwell Hiller, the No. 7 overall recruit in the SC Next Junior 300, told ESPN on Wednesday that he had committed to Florida.

The 6-foot-5, 305-pound lineman from Coatesville, Pennsylvania, gave the Gators his verbal pledge Wednesday following a late-March visit with the program. He is the highest-ranked recruit to commit to Florida under first-year coach Jon Sumrall.

Hiller, ESPN's No. 2 overall offensive tackle in 2027, joins in-state athlete Tramond Collins (No. 147 overall) as the second top 300 pledge in the program's incoming class. Upon his commitment, Hiller told ESPN he no longer expects to take trips to Alabama, Ohio State, South Carolina and Tennessee.

Hiller's pledge marks Florida's most significant recruiting victory since Sumrall replaced Billy Napier late last year.

Sumrall and his staff initially offered Hiller on Dec. 12, 2025, the same day ESPN's Pete Thamel reported Florida's hiring of ex-Penn State offensive line coach Phil Trautwein. A two-time national champion with the Gators from 2004-08, Trautwein began recruiting Hiller to the Nittany Lions while Hiller was in middle school. Trautwein later handed Hiller his first FBS offer with Penn State in May 2023 and was at the forefront of the Gators' efforts to land him this spring.

«I took so many visits to Penn State while he was there,» Hiller told ESPN. «I've trained with him. I've watched him work with players. He's more than a coach for me. He's my guy. That relationship right there is a huge part of why we got interested in Florida.»
